抄録
The purpose of this paper is to develop a model for predicting the effective thermal conductivity of fibrous insulation. A heat transfer model was proposed, considering both the conduction and the radiation forms of heat transfer, based on a unit cell model. The effective thermal conductivities at room temperature for a ceramic fibrous thermal insulation blanket composed of Al2O3 ; 0.92 and SiO2; 0.08 were obtained by the guarded hot plate method in the range of air pressure from 1 to 105 Pa and packed densities ρ from 50 to 183 kg/m3. These experimental results were satisfactorily correlated by the proposed heat transfer model, in which the fitting parameters were independent of air pressure as well as packed density.
